SN74AUP1G125DRYR is a Logic - Buffers, Drivers, Receivers, Transceivers manufactured by Texas Instruments. IC BUFFER NON-INVERT 3.6V 6SON. Key specifications: mounting type Surface Mount, operating temperature -40°C ~ 85°C (TA), voltage - supply 0.8V ~ 3.6V, package / case 6-UFDFN.
